Calculating the Real Value of 500 Spins

The headline count of 500 spins is meaningless until you multiply it by the spin value. Consider a common structure: a £20 deposit that triggers 500 spins at 10p each. That gives you £50 of total stake, which is 2.5 times your deposit. If the same deposit yields 500 spins at 20p, the total stake rises to £100, or five times the deposit. The multiple of deposit value is the figure that matters when comparing offers.

Let us run the arithmetic precisely. A £20 deposit with 500 spins at 10p produces £50 in spin value. If the wagering requirement is 35x on winnings, and you manage to convert the full £50 into bonus winnings, the required turnover is £50 multiplied by 35, which equals £1,750. That is a substantial playthrough for a casual session, and it is why the spin value, not the spin count, drives the real cost of the offer.

For contrast, consider a smaller bundle with higher value: 100 spins at 50p each also delivers £50 in spin value, but with a fifth of the spins. The wagering requirement applies to winnings in both cases, so the difference is not in the maths but in the session length and the variance exposure. A 500-spin bundle smooths out short-term swings, while a 100-spin bundle concentrates the action into fewer, higher-stake rounds.

Wagering and Game Weighting on Spin Winnings

Winnings from free spins are almost never withdrawable immediately. They are converted into bonus funds that carry a wagering requirement, which is a commercial term set by the operator rather than a legal rule. In the UK market, these requirements commonly sit between 20x and 65x. A 500 free spins offer with a 20x requirement is far more player-friendly than one with a 60x requirement, even if the spin value is identical.

Game weighting adds another layer. Most slots contribute 100% toward wagering, but table games and live dealer titles often contribute far less, sometimes as little as 10% or even 0%. If you are tempted to clear your wagering on live casino tables, check the weighting first. Our roundup of live casino UK options notes that the contribution rates vary widely between operators, so a slot-based approach is usually the most efficient path to releasing bonus funds.

The maximum bet rule is another clause that catches players out. Many operators cap the stake that counts toward wagering, often at £5 per spin. If you exceed that limit, the excess stake may not count, or the bonus may be voided entirely. With a 500-spin bundle, the sensible play is to keep stakes within the published limit and track your progress in the account dashboard.

Choosing Between Few High-Value Spins and Many Low-Value Spins

The choice between 500 spins at 10p and 100 spins at 50p is not merely a matter of preference; it changes the risk profile of the offer. More spins at a lower value reduce volatility, meaning your bankroll is spread across a larger number of outcomes. Fewer spins at a higher value concentrate the variance, which can produce either a larger win or a quicker bust.

For players who enjoy extended play sessions, the 500-spin bundle at a lower value is usually the better fit. It provides more entertainment time and a smoother progression through the wagering requirement. For players who prefer to take a shot at a substantial win, a smaller number of high-value spins offers a better chance of a meaningful payout from a single round, albeit with less margin for error.

There is also the question of how the spins are credited. A 500-spin bundle spread over five days keeps you engaged but delays access to the full value. An instant 500-spin credit allows you to play through the entire bundle in one session, which may suit players who prefer to finish the wagering quickly. Payment Methods That Qualify and Payout Speed Afterwards

E-wallet exclusions are common in deposit-linked spin offers. Many operators exclude PayPal, Skrill and Neteller from the qualifying deposit, meaning you must fund your account via debit card or bank transfer to trigger the spins. The rationale is that e-wallets are often used for bonus abuse, so operators restrict them from the qualifying stage. Check the payment terms before depositing; a £20 deposit via an excluded method will simply not activate the bundle.

Once the wagering requirement is complete, the withdrawal method also affects how quickly you receive your funds. Debit card withdrawals typically take one to three working days, while bank transfers can take up to five. E-wallet withdrawals are usually faster, often within 24 hours, but if your e-wallet was excluded from the qualifying deposit, it may still be available for withdrawals. The key is to verify the withdrawal policy before you start playing, not after you have won.

Verification is the other variable in payout speed. Most UKGC-licensed operators require identity documents before processing a first withdrawal. Having your ID, proof of address and payment method documentation ready in advance can shave days off the process. Why Do Operators Offer 500 Spins at All?

Understanding the operator’s motivation helps you read the offer more accurately. A 500-spin bundle is a customer acquisition tool, designed to make the welcome package look generous while the wagering requirement protects the house edge. The spin value is set low enough that the total cost to the operator is manageable, while the count is high enough to attract attention. That is not a criticism; it is simply the economics of the promotion.

The wagering requirement is the operator’s real protection. A 35x requirement on winnings means the average player will churn through the bonus several times before reaching a withdrawal, and the house edge on slots ensures the operator recoups the cost of the spins. The player still gets genuine value, but the expectation should be entertainment rather than guaranteed profit. Treat the 500 spins as a chance to play extended sessions at low cost, not as a reliable income stream.

Common Questions About 500 Free Spins

Why do some of my spins expire before I use them?

Most spin bundles carry a validity window, often 24 to 72 hours from the moment they are credited. If your spins arrive in daily tranches, each tranche typically expires on its own schedule. Check the promotion terms for the exact validity period, and plan your sessions accordingly so you do not lose unused spins.

Can e-wallet deposits qualify for the 500 spins?

It depends on the operator. Many exclude PayPal, Skrill and Neteller from the qualifying deposit, while others allow them. The only way to know is to read the specific promotion terms before depositing. If your preferred e-wallet is excluded, use a debit card instead.

Is it worth claiming 500 low-value spins over fewer high-value ones?

If you value extended play and smoother variance, yes. The lower spin value reduces the size of individual wins but spreads the action across more rounds. If you prefer a shot at a larger single win, fewer high-value spins may suit you better. Neither choice is objectively superior; it depends on your playing style.
